A soft, mild, subtly flavoured cheese made from a blend of cow's, goat's and sheep's milk. Produced in Italy in the Piemonte region, the maker Caseificio dell'Alta Langa takes pride in using only traditional (ancient) methods in cheese making and strictly avoids any artificial additives.
Soft on the outside with a very thin rind, dense and firm-curd in texture inside, with a mild flavour (aged in the cellar for just 15 days). Pairs perfectly with thin crackers as well as baguettes, and goes well with sparkling wines and beer.
